The cheapest way to get from Marracuene to Maputo is to drive which costs $3 - $6 and takes 37 min.
The fastest way to get from Marracuene to Maputo is to taxi which takes 37 min and costs $120 - $150.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Marracuene and arriving at Maputo. Services depart once da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 1h 40m.
The distance between Marracuene and Maputo is 40 km. The road distance is 28.6 km.
The best way to get from Marracuene to Maputo without a car is to train which takes 1h 40m and costs .
The train from Marracuene to Maputo takes 1h 40m including transfers and departs once daily.
Marracuene to Maputo train services, operated by Caminhos de Ferro de Mozambique, depart from Marracuene station.
Marracuene to Maputo train services, operated by Caminhos de Ferro de Mozambique, arrive at Maputo station.
Yes, the driving distance between Marracuene to Maputo is 29 km. It takes approximately 37 min to drive from Marracuene to Maputo.
